真核生物起始因子3f表达降低是I-III期胃癌的不良预后因素。

Decreased expression of eukaryotic initiation factor 3f is an adverse prognostic factor for stage I-III gastric cancer.

作者信息

Li Guanghua, Wang Na, Sun Chuanjin, Li Bo

机构信息

Department of General Surgery, The Second Hospital of Shandong University, 247th Beiyuan Avenue, Jinan 250200, China.

出版信息

World J Surg Oncol. 2014 Mar 28;12:72. doi: 10.1186/1477-7819-12-72.

DOI:10.1186/1477-7819-12-72
PMID:24678890
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C4046624/
Abstract

BACKGROUND

It has been demonstrated that eIF3f expression is significantly decreased in many human cancers, a fact which plays an important role in human cancer. However, the expression of eIF3f in gastric cancer (GC) is not well understood to date. Therefore, the aim of this study is to detect the expression of eIF3f in GC.

METHODS

The expression of eIF3f was examined by immunohistochemistry in tissues with stage I to III GC and adjacent non-cancerous tissues (ANCT) of 195 gastrectomy specimens; clinicopathological results, including survival, were analyzed.

RESULTS

The positive expression rate of eIF3f was significantly higher in ANCT tissues than in GC. eIF3f levels were correlated with more advanced tumor stages and likelihood of recurrence (all P<0.05). The Kaplan-Meier survival curves indicated that decreased expression of eIF3f could serve as a prognosis marker for poor outcome of GC patients (P=0.04).

CONCLUSIONS

eIF3f may play an important role in recurrence, thus representing a promising predictive marker for the prognosis of GC.

摘要

背景

已有研究表明,真核生物翻译起始因子3f(eIF3f)在多种人类癌症中的表达显著降低,这一事实在人类癌症中起着重要作用。然而,迄今为止,eIF3f在胃癌(GC)中的表达情况尚不清楚。因此,本研究旨在检测eIF3f在GC中的表达。

方法

采用免疫组织化学法检测195例胃癌切除标本中I至III期GC组织及癌旁非癌组织(ANCT)中eIF3f的表达;分析临床病理结果,包括生存率。

结果

eIF3f在ANCT组织中的阳性表达率显著高于GC组织。eIF3f水平与更晚期的肿瘤分期和复发可能性相关(均P<0.05)。Kaplan-Meier生存曲线表明,eIF3f表达降低可作为GC患者预后不良的预后标志物(P=0.04)。

结论

eIF3f可能在复发中起重要作用,因此是GC预后的一个有前景的预测标志物。
